Frequently Asked Questions about the 92071 ZIP Code

What is the current price range for One Bedroom 92071 Apartments for rent?

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in 92071 ranges from $1,294 to $2,585 with an average monthly rent of $2,196.

What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in 92071 cost?

The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in 92071 range from $1,645 to $3,135.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,598.

How expensive are 92071 Three Bedroom Apartments?

There are currently 48 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in 92071 on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$2,055 to $3,621 - averaging $3,104 for the location.
